Kotys is new principal at Dell City ISD

By Lisa Morton

Dell City ISD Superintendent Fabian Gomez announced the Dell City ISD Board of Trustees unanimously approved the hiring of Jody Kotys as Principal of Dell City School for the 2016-2017 School Year at the regularly scheduled board meeting July 14.

For the past year, Ms. Kotys has worked as an educational consultant and liaison for Texas Educational Service Center Region 19 out of El Paso.  In that capacity, she worked with teachers and administrators at several school districts mentoring and conducting professional development.

“I always looked forward to coming out to Dell City because teachers were eager to learn best practices and the community members were so gracious,” Kotys stated. “When the opportunity to work on a daily basis in Dell City came up, I was really excited.  It will be amazing waking up every morning with the beautiful Guadalupe Mountains in the background surrounded by green fields and working with the terrific students and teachers at Dell City School. Working with teachers to help students become even more successful will be a real pleasure,” adds Kotys.

Kotys taught and directed One Act Play at Van Horn High School from 1983-1990.  She has been overwhelmed with the good wishes from former students and colleagues from the area. “I appreciate those so much.  It will also be nice to be closer to Van Horn to visit friends more often,” she stated.  Ms. Kotys will begin her official duties in August.
